The Waning Moon

Poetry

Even the moon needs a day off,
Away from the stars,
To start afresh, 
To start anew.
So what are we, darling, 
Always trying to be seen,
Putting our masks on,
Being our best selves?
Let’s wane a little,
Take a tiny break,
Away from everything,
That demands our presence.
Where we love,
No one, but ourselves,
‘Cause believe it or not,
We too need time to reset.
